But first of all ;What is exactly hip-hop?
Hip-hop is a culture.
Often used referring to commercialized rap music, however hip-hop is more than just music.
Composed of four subcategories, universally known as "elements." The elements are:
o dance (commonly referred to as breaking or breakdance),
o graffiti (also known as writing),
o DJing, and
o rapping.
These four elements developed along different time lines and each have their own unique history underneath the umbrella of hip-hop culture.
Hip-hop culture started to develop in the early '70s in New York City, Although created by black youth on the street, hip hop's influence has become worldwide. Approximately 75% of the rap and hip hop audience is nonblack.
. Nowadays; Hip hop is being used to help communities all over the world express themselves and speak about issues affecting them
